Sprint files federal lawsuit against AT&T for its 5Ge marketing
Posted in: UncategorizedSprint filed a federal lawsuit against AT&T on Thursday, claiming the telecom carrier is practicing a misleading marketing campaign around the fifth generation of mobile technology, or 5G.
Many experts believe that the techwhich could deliver speeds that are 100 to 200-times faster than 4Gwon’t arrive at scale for at least another two years.
While a 5G smartphone has yet to be released, AT&T updated its phones to replace the “LTE” symbol commonly found atop of its consumer’s mobile screens with “5Ge,” which some say suggests that its phones are ready for the fifth generation of mobile tech.
